Transforming Challenges into Compassion: Becky's Vision for Oncology Spa Care

When Becky speaks about the oncology spa industry, her passion radiates through every word. Drawing from her own cancer journey, she brings a unique perspective that bridges the gap between beauty professionals and cancer patients—a connection she believes is not just important, but essential.


"This is important because 1 in 2 men and 1 in 3 women in their lifetime will experience cancer," Becky explains with conviction. "That means if you work with humans, you WILL have clients who've had cancer. And as an esthetician or spa professional, we need to know how to work with them."


One of Becky's missions is dispelling misconceptions that hold beauty professionals back from serving this vulnerable population. "One of the biggest misconceptions spa professionals might have is the fear that they might 'do more harm than good,'" she points out. "Many estheticians believe that performing services on someone with cancer is risky or even contraindicated, leading some to avoid these clients altogether."


She passionately counters this belief: "The reality is that safe, modified esthetic treatments can be incredibly beneficial for cancer patients—helping to soothe compromised skin, reduce stress, and restore a sense of normalcy. The key is proper oncology esthetics training."


Becky's approach to oncology spa care encompasses multiple dimensions of healing. She outlines the profound impact estheticians can have through "providing safe and gentle skincare," "offering compassionate touch," and "boosting self-confidence" for those experiencing appearance changes due to treatment. Beyond technical skills, she emphasizes the importance of "creating a supportive and uplifting environment" where clients feel valued and heard.

The Healing Touch: Becky's Guidance for Estheticians in Oncology Skincare Training

For estheticians drawn to making a difference in the lives of cancer patients, Becky offers both practical wisdom and heartfelt encouragement. Her approach combines professional expertise with profound compassion born from personal experience.


"Take the first step, get trained; knowledge is power," Becky advises estheticians feeling uncertain about entering the oncology skincare field. She emphasizes the importance of education as the foundation for confidence, adding that her ELC coaching program helps practitioners connect with their local cancer community, bridging the gap between passion and practical application.


Creating an inclusive environment for cancer patients begins with visibility and preparation. "After training, make sure to add the service(s) to your menu and website," Becky recommends. "We teach you how to have what you need for treatments to meet the special needs of oncology clients." This approach not only signals to patients that they are welcome but ensures they receive care tailored to their unique circumstances.


When asked about the impact of touch therapy in a spa setting, Becky's response reveals the profound difference estheticians can make: "An oncology-trained esthetician has the power to truly brighten a patient's day in a way no one else can." The evidence of this impact comes directly from those she's served: "I've received heartfelt notes and cards from patients expressing how our care made the difference between a good day and a bad one—and for some, it was the most uplifting part of their entire cancer journey."


For Becky, self-care is far more than a luxury—it's a vital component of healing. "Self-care plays a crucial role in the healing process for cancer patients, offering both physical and emotional benefits," she explains. "It provides a sense of control, comfort, and normalcy during a time when so much feels uncertain."


She notes that even simple practices can yield significant benefits: "Simple acts of self-care—like gentle skincare, relaxation techniques, or nourishing touch—can reduce stress, improve skin health, and enhance overall well-being." Through these practices, estheticians offer not just physical relief but also emotional sanctuary—a place where patients can temporarily step away from their diagnosis and reconnect with themselves.

Nurturing Both Skill and Spirit: Becky's Guidance for Aspiring Oncology Estheticians

When Becky offers advice to estheticians entering the specialized field of oncology skincare, her guidance reflects a perfect balance of technical expertise and heartfelt compassion. Drawing from years of experience, she emphasizes the importance of individualized care above all else.


"Work with each client individually," Becky advises those looking to balance technical skills with emotional intelligence. "Use the training insights to know which questions to ask, making it easier for them to choose the right treatment plan." This client-centered approach acknowledges that each person's cancer journey is unique, requiring customized care rather than one-size-fits-all solutions.


When asked about the most essential quality for estheticians working with oncology clients, Becky's answer comes from a place of deep understanding. "The key trait an esthetician should have when working with oncology clients is compassion and the desire to help," she explains. "Beyond technical skills, the ability to create a safe, supportive, and understanding space is essential."


She elaborates on why this matters so profoundly: "Oncology clients may be facing physical and emotional challenges, so a gentle touch, active listening, and genuine care can make all the difference in their experience." Encouragingly, Becky notes that most estheticians already possess this crucial quality: "Most estheticians I meet tell me the reason they got into this field of work because 'they want to help.' So, they already have the most important quality."


Becky's commitment to continuous growth serves as a model for those she mentors. "I'm a lifelong learner!" she shares enthusiastically. "I take every patient-focused class and medical training that covers new cancer treatments and advancements so I can translate that knowledge into valuable insights for spa professionals." This dedication ensures that her teaching remains current with medical advancements, bridging the gap between clinical oncology and supportive skin care.

Envisioning Tomorrow: Becky's Hope for the Future of Oncology Spa Care

When Becky looks to the horizon of oncology esthetics, her vision is illuminated by the remarkable progress she's already witnessed. "Over the years, I've witnessed a profound shift in how medical teams perceive estheticians," she shares, her voice carrying the weight of hard-earned recognition. "We are now recognized as part of the circle of care for their patients—they need us and respect us."


This evolution from outsiders to valued partners in patient care represents a significant milestone, one that Becky approaches with both pride and responsibility. "It's our responsibility to rise to that level and uphold this new reputation," she emphasizes, acknowledging that with recognition comes the obligation to maintain the highest standards of practice.


Becky sees this shift as part of a broader transformation within the beauty industry, one that increasingly embraces inclusivity for those with serious health conditions. "The beauty industry is becoming more inclusive and accessible by recognizing the diverse needs of individuals with serious health conditions," she observes. "More brands and professionals are prioritizing education on medically reactive and sensitive care, developing gentler, better products, and adapting treatments to be safe and effective for those undergoing medical challenges."


This evolution extends beyond products and techniques to encompass a more holistic approach to client care. "Spa and skincare professionals are also stepping into a greater role as part of a client's overall well-being, creating safe spaces where everyone feels seen, supported, and empowered," Becky notes. "This shift is not just about beauty—it's about restoring confidence, dignity, and comfort for all."
